Archimedes' Principle
A buoyancy calculator applies Archimedes' principle: the upward buoyant force on a submerged object equals the weight of the fluid it displaces. The formula is Fb = ρ × V × g, where ρ is fluid density, V is displaced volume, and g is gravitational acceleration (9.81 m/s²).
Floating vs Sinking
Whether an object floats depends on density, not size. If the object's density is below the fluid's density, the buoyant force at full submersion exceeds the object's weight, so it rises until only part of it is submerged — the fraction submerged equals the density ratio. If the object is denser than the fluid, it sinks.
Everyday Buoyancy
Ice floats because its density (917 kg/m³) is below water's. Ships float by displacing enough water to match their total weight. Hot air balloons use the same principle in air, and submarines control their average density with ballast tanks. The net force this calculator reports tells you whether an object will rise, sink, or hover.
